Born James Edmund Neil Paterson in Greenock on 31st December 1916 Neil is a Academy Award winning screenwriter. He started his carer as a footballer with Dundee United and was captain of the team in the 1936-37 season. After his carer was over he became a writer initially as a sports writer. He had a number of well received novels and short stories. He received his Academy Award-winning script Room at the Top in 1959 Neil also won the Atlantic award for Literature in 1946 Later on he was governor of the British Film Institute, National Film School, And the Arts Council of Great Britain he died in Crieff Scotland. |
